After a week of procedural gridlock and 6-6 stalemates, District 1 Councilor Jamie Dunphy finally emerged as Portland City Council president this week. The new presiding officer says his focus will be on homelessness response, speeding up the city’s creaky permitting system and shoring up Portland’s shaky finances.

Amendments to the Central City 2035 Plan could include increasing allowable heights in certain areas, providing additional floor area ratio (FAR) bonuses, and more. Since the plan was adopted in 2018, the downtown area has experienced unprecedented trends in retail and office vacancy, according to the project’s website.
